Job Overview

If you’re interested in a reliable, full-time driving position, this contract offers stability and steady income. Working Monday to Friday, you’ll have regular hours, usually from 8am to 5pm.

Pay is structured around the number of shifts you take and the kilometres you travel—compensated according to competitive AA rates. There’s also potential for ongoing, permanent work.

All you need to get started is your own insured vehicle, ranging from a hatchback to a bakkie, a valid driver’s license, fluency in English plus an additional official language, and a clear police background check.

With training and technology provided at no extra cost, this is an excellent role for drivers aiming for job security and flexibility. The client’s depot serves multiple regions, broadening your day-to-day reach and experience.

Day-to-Day Responsibilities

As a contract delivery driver, your tasks revolve around transporting parcels accurately and safely. You’ll start each day by collecting assigned deliveries from the central depot.

Routes are mapped to maximise efficiency while ensuring prompt delivery to all customers on your roster. Flexibility is often needed when new deliveries arise or when routes shift.

You must conduct yourself professionally while communicating with recipients, providing a friendly face at every drop-off. Keeping accurate travel logs and records is essential.

Maintenance of your vehicle’s standards—meeting insurance and operational requirements—falls under your responsibility as well.

Finally, staying connected with the base using the provided technology ensures smooth coordination and rapid response to any changes.

Drawbacks to Consider

Although most routes are close to home, occasional flexibility is needed, sometimes extending your workday unexpectedly as demand shifts.

Using your own vehicle means covering insurance and maintenance costs, which may affect your take-home earnings if repairs crop up.
